In the main event of this week’s SmackDown, Jey Uso defeated Daniel Bryan to qualify for the the SmackDown Men’s Survivor Series team.

After the match, Universal Champion Roman Reigns joined Jey in the ring and Jey said “I’m with you” and “You are the head of the table”. Reigns kept on looking at Bryan and Jey superkicked Bryan and hit a Splash.

Jey shouted that he understands now and that he loves Reigns too. Reigns gave Jey more orders and Jey began attacking Bryan again. Jey threw Bryan into the steel ring steps. Jey officially turned heel by joining forces with The Tribal Chief.

Jey then placed Bryan on the announce table and hit him with a Splash from the top turnbuckle! Jey began punching Bryan again. Roman left the ring with a smile on his face and SmackDown went off the air.

WWE posted footage of what happened after SmackDown, on their YouTube channel, and Jey once again attacked Bryan.

The WWE doctors and trainers had put Bryan on a stretcher and Jey pushed Bryan off of that, took him to the ring and delivered another splash!

• ON THIS DAY IN WCW HISTORY (October 30, 1993) – WCW Saturday Night

On this day in 1993, Ted Turner’s World Championship Wrestling aired an episode of their weekly TV show ‘WCW Saturday Night’.

It was taped in Columbus, Georgia and featured pre-taped matches, interviews & storyline segments on the road to the ‘WCW Battlebowl 1993’ PPV.

The card of the show can be found here:

Johnny B. Badd & Erik Watts vs. WCW TV Champion Lord Steven Regal & Paul Orndorff

Ice Train vs. Tony Zane

WCW US Champion Dustin Rhodes vs. Pat Rose

Steve Austin & Brian Pillman vs. Chris Kern & Chris Sullivan

The Colossal Kongs vs. Al Hunter & Jason Johnson

The Shockmaster vs. Chic Donovan

Ricky Steamboat vs. Bobby Eaton

Ric Flair vs. Sid Vicious
